Multiplier Logo
Loading Animation Image

Software Engineer

Find the talent from anywhere in the world - Onboard them easily using Multiplier platform - Set up payroll and benefits in a few clicks

Software Engineer

Job Overview

We are in search of a software engineer to work in a constantly evolving environment. The ideal candidate must have significant experience in developing scalable data with hands-on platform builder. We are looking for someone who is able to provide real solutions through the analysis of needs, designing, developing and testing the software inorder to meet needs.This person should be passionate about test-driven development and continuous improvement. They must also be willing to work independently in an agile environment.

Job Responsibilities for Software Engineer

As a software engineer, following would be your duties and responsibilities-

  • Acquainted with software development cycle from analysis to deployment
  • Comply with coding standards and technical standards
  • Accommodate systematic coding styles for easy review and maintaining of code
  • Addressing case through creative solutions and clear documentation of functionality
  • Investigating user feedback to make system more stable and easy
  • Incorporate developed functionality into a fully functional system
  • Liaising with designers, analysts and other peer developers to implement technical designs
  • Improving the current live system by active participation in troubleshooting and debugging
  • Consulting clients and colleagues with a view to write or modify the current operating systems
  • Providing technical training material to onboard new engineers as team members

Software Engineer Salaries

  • A person working as a Software Engineer earns USD 7,362 per month.
  • The exact salary is however dependent on the company, location and nature of your employer’s business .

Software Engineer Job Qualifications

The basic qualifications required to be considered for the position of a software engineer include:

  • Either a Bachelor’s degree in Computer Science or equivalent practical experience in the industry or both
  • 2+ years of work experience as Software Engineer or in a relevant role or a background in Engineering

Software Engineer Skills Required

Software Engineers need to possess a variety of skills in order to be successful in the work environment – they include both job related technical skills as well as interpersonal traits.

  • Skilled in Java, C++, Ruby on Rails or other programming languages
  • Proficient with SQL or NoSQL database
  • Competent in data structure and algorithms
  • Experience in designing and developing interactive applications as well as open-source projects
  • Proficient with developing web apps in popular web frames such as ASP .Net, JQuery, JavaServer Faces (JSF) & Spring MVC etc.
  • Meticulous and organised approach to work
  • Logical and analytical approach to complex issues
  • Thoroughness and attention to detail
  • An awareness of current trends and issues to understand how its affecting the industry and its technologies
  • A strong desire to achieve more, a strong work ethic, a willingness to learn new skills and improve old ones
  • Prior practice in AWS, Azure, Google or Openstack will be an additional advantage

What to expect as a Software Engineer

As technology becomes more complex, we are starting to rely more on mobile technology thus increasing the opportunities for software engineers.

  • This job requires a high concentration span as one needs to spend many hours at the keyboard
  • The work is mainly based in the office or laboratories, although full or part time remote working may be implemented depending on the circumstances
  • Depending on the nature of the business, one may be required to travel within one working day or take absence from home at night.
  • With the continuous growth in the tech industry, one needs to constantly update themselves with the new programming languages and relevant changes in technology to remain in the industry.
  • Ability to work independently as well as in a team environment for projects

Enjoyed reading this? Save it for future reference

Email address

Subscribe

Subscribe to receive the latest Multiplier blog posts and updates in your inbox.

Jump to Section

Bot3x Group 5169870 2 1

An all-in-one international employment platform